Shower Tile Repair Questions
What types of damage can be repaired on shower tiles? Common issues include cracks, chips, and grout deterioration that affect the appearance and waterproofing of shower tiles.
Is tile replacement necessary for all shower tile damage? Not always; minor cracks or chips can often be repaired without full replacement, saving time and cost.
What are the benefits of repairing shower tiles instead of replacing them? Repairs can restore the look of the shower, prevent water damage, and preserve existing tile designs.
How can property owners prevent future shower tile damage? Regular sealing, proper cleaning, and addressing minor issues early can help maintain tile integrity over time.
